
MD 2256 CONCERNING SEVERE POTENTIAL…WATCH POSSIBLE FOR NORTHERN IOWA AND SOUTHERN MINNESOTA
Mesoscale Discussion 2256
N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
0927 PM CDT Mon Oct 23 2023
Areas affected…Northern Iowa and southern Minnesota
Concerning…Severe potential…Watch possible
Valid 240227Z – 240530Z
Probability of Watch Issuance…40 percent
SUMMARY…Elevated supercells may develop in the next 2-3 hours.
These storms will be capable of large hail (1.5-2 in.). A watch is
possible.
DISCUSSION…Subtle signs of lift are evident in parts of
west-central/northwest Iowa on IR satellite imagery. The KOAX VAD is
showing the low-level jet at around 40 kts already this evening.
This is expected to increase into the overnight. Lift along a warm
front will eventually support potentially scattered elevated
thunderstorm development within the next 2-3 hours. The 00Z observed
OAX sounding showed very steep mid-level lapse rates. Though more
muted, these lapse rates also extend into Iowa/Minnesota per this
evenings DVN/MPX soundings. Mid/upper-level winds are strong enough
to support long hodographs and 35-40 kt of effective shear. The
strongest storms will be supercellular and capable of large hail
(1.5-2 in.). Convective trends will continue to be monitored and a
watch is possible this evening.
